Zhengang Shi is a scholar working on Control and Systems Engineering, Mechanical Engineering and Electrical and Electronic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Zhengang Shi has authored 53 papers receiving a total of 382 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 30 papers in Control and Systems Engineering, 23 papers in Mechanical Engineering and 10 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ering. Recurrent topics in Zhengang Shi’s work include Magnetic Bearings and Levitation Dynamics (22 papers), Tribology and Lubrication Engineering (20 papers) and Iterative Learning Control Systems (7 papers). Zhengang Shi is often cited by papers focused on Magnetic Bearings and Levitation Dynamics (22 papers), Tribology and Lubrication Engineering (20 papers) and Iterative Learning Control Systems (7 papers). Zhengang Shi collaborates with scholars based in China and United States. Zhengang Shi's co-authors include Zhe Sun, Xunshi Yan, Suyuan Yu, Lei Zhao, Yan Zhou, Chen-An Zhang, Lei Shi, Kehui Song, Xiongwen Chen and Yang Xu and has published in prestigious journals such as Sensors, IEEE Access and Journal of Sound and Vibration.
